City officials and dignitaries participate in the groundbreaking ceremony for the Las Vegas Trail Neighborhood Health Center in Fort Worth. Residents of the Las Vegas Trail neighborhood face long travel times to access affordable healthcare.

Multiple city officials and dignitaries including Paige Charbonnet, the Executive Director of the nonprofit LVTRise, Karen Duncan, the President of the JPS Health Network, Rick Merrill, the President of Cook Children’s Health Care System, Mattie Parker, the Mayor of the City of Fort Worth , while she holds Western Hills Pre-K student Darius Cotter, 4, and Michael Crain, a Councilmember for the City of Fort Worth join in participating in the groundbreaking ceremony for the Las Vegas Trail Neighborhood Health Center in Fort Worth on Tuesday, Nov.

14, 2023.For a resident of the Las Vegas Trail neighborhood in Fort Worth, a trip via public transportation to affordable health care usually takes at least an hour. To get to the closest primary care clinic operated by JPS Health Network, the trip might take only 45 minutes — if you time it right to catch both buses. (The drive to the clinic, the Viola Pitts-Como Health Center, would take about 10 minutes via car.)
